Mandy specializes in writing studies, rhetorical theory, genre studies, and writing program administration. Her work focuses on supporting writing across differences and developing practices that support writers as they negotiate between writing situations, as they assess and adapt to varying demands across the disciplines, and as they translate across writing situations using their writing-related knowledge or repertoires of resources that they have cultivated along the multiple pathways they create and traverse daily. Previously, Mandy served as Assistant Director of the Center for Teaching &amp; Learning and Teaching Faculty at Antioch University Seattle. As Director of the OWRC, Mandy creates and executes the OWRC\u2019s long-term plans and projects, oversees the OWRC\u2019s curriculum, and facilitates relationships with faculty, academic departments and other support services at UW.<\/p>\n<\/div>\n<\/div>\n<\/div>\n","protected":false},"excerpt":{"rendered":"<div><a class=\"more-link\" href=\"https:\/\/depts.washington.edu\/owrcweb\/wordpress\/people-mock-up\/\">Continue reading <span class=\"screen-reader-text\">People (Visual-Only Mock-Up)<\/span><\/a><\/div>\n","protected":false},"author":3,"featured_media":0,"parent":0,"menu_order":0,"comment_status":"closed","ping_status":"closed","template":"","meta":{"_acf_changed":false,"footnotes":""},"class_list":["post-553","page","type-page","status-publish","hentry"],"acf":[],"_links":{"self":[{"href":"https:\/\/depts.washington.edu\/owrcweb\/wordpress\/wp-json\/wp\/v2\/pages\/553","targetHints":{"allow":["GET"]}}],"collection":[{"href":"https:\/\/depts.washington.edu\/owrcweb\/wordpress\/wp-json\/wp\/v2\/pages"}],"about":[{"href":"https:\/\/depts.washington.edu\/owrcweb\/wordpress\/wp-json\/wp\/v2\/types\/page"}],"author":[{"embeddable":true,"href":"https:\/\/depts.washington.edu\/owrcweb\/wordpress\/wp-json\/wp\/v2\/users\/3"}],"replies":[{"embeddable":true,"href":"https:\/\/depts.washington.edu\/owrcweb\/wordpress\/wp-json\/wp\/v2\/comments?post=553"}],"version-history":[{"count":17,"href":"https:\/\/depts.washington.edu\/owrcweb\/wordpress\/wp-json\/wp\/v2\/pages\/553\/revisions"}],"predecessor-version":[{"id":584,"href":"https:\/\/depts.washington.edu\/owrcweb\/wordpress\/wp-json\/wp\/v2\/pages\/553\/revisions\/584"}],"wp:attachment":[{"href":"https:\/\/depts.washington.edu\/owrcweb\/wordpress\/wp-json\/wp\/v2\/media?parent=553"}],"curies":[{"name":"wp","href":"https:\/\/api.w.org\/{rel}","templated":true}]}}
